Updating
Update WP PowerSuite through the normal WordPress plugin update flow when an update is available (dashboard notice, Plugins screen, or your deployment pipeline).
Before you update
Section titled “Before you update”- Take a backup (files + database), or use your host’s snapshot.
- Prefer updating on staging first for production sites with many modules enabled.
- Note any custom login URL, maintenance mode, or SMTP settings so you can re-test them.
After you update
Section titled “After you update”- Confirm the plugin version under Plugins.
- Spot-check critical modules you rely on (login URL, SMTP, security headers, forms).
- Clear any full-page cache if the front end looks stale.
If an update misbehaves
Section titled “If an update misbehaves”- Roll back to the previous ZIP if needed.
- Disable the last module you changed.
